Monthly DCWIC Meetings

Members of the District of Columbia Workforce Investment Council (DCWIC) are appointed by Mayor Anthony Williams. The Council is currently chaired by James L. Eichberg, Executive Vice President of Grubb & Ellis Realty. The Council serves the region's employer community and the District's residents by providing leadership in the creation and management of an effective workforce development system.
